Hotel Description

Dorint Parkhotel Siegen, located at Patmosweg 60, 57078 Siegen, Germany, is a serene and comfortable retreat nestled on lush grounds, offering a peaceful atmosphere ideal for relaxation. Set within a charming country house-style building, the hotel features an annex for additional accommodations, providing a spacious and welcoming environment for all guests. Positioned just 2 km from Siegen-Geisweid train station, the hotel offers easy access to the vibrant town of Siegen and its nearby attractions, such as the renowned Siegerlandmuseum, located 8 km away. The hotel’s country-style charm is complemented by its proximity to nature, with guests often enjoying the peaceful surroundings that evoke a sense of tranquility. In addition to its picturesque location, Dorint Parkhotel Siegen boasts a variety of amenities designed to enhance the overall guest experience. The hotel offers a cozy restaurant, a cafe with a terrace, and a welcoming bar for guests to unwind and enjoy delicious meals and drinks. With event spaces for up to 400 guests, the hotel is also an ideal venue for conferences and celebrations. Guests can relax and rejuvenate in the spa area, featuring a sauna, steam room, and a fully equipped gym, all designed to provide ultimate comfort and wellness during their stay. For those traveling with pets, the hotel is pet-friendly, making it an excellent choice for animal lovers. Additionally, guests enjoy free Wi-Fi throughout the hotel, ensuring a seamless and connected stay. The rooms are bright and casual, each offering modern amenities such as flat-screen TVs and spacious sitting areas, with upgraded rooms featuring balconies. The hotel also offers suites with living rooms, ideal for guests seeking extra space and comfort. The apartments are equipped with kitchenettes for those who prefer to prepare their meals in the comfort of their room. Although there is no air-conditioning, the hotel provides ample room for guests to enjoy a relaxing stay. A complimentary breakfast buffet is included, ensuring guests start their day with a nutritious meal. The hotel also offers self-parking and meeting rooms for added convenience. With its exceptional service, Dorint Parkhotel Siegen is a fantastic choice for those visiting the Siegen area, whether for business, leisure, or a mix of both. Guests can also explore a variety of nearby sights, including the Oberes Schloss medieval castle, Dreslers Park, and several cultural sites, making it an excellent base for discovering the local area. The hotel is well-connected by public transport, with Siegen-Geisweid train station just a short distance away, and major airports such as Düsseldorf, Dortmund, and Cologne Bonn easily accessible by taxi or public transit.

A good hotel with tasty food and a nice sauna area.Room: clean, large, nothing to complain about. However, I think it's a bad habit to simply forego the summer cleaning without asking. In other hotels you are at least asked nicely if you want to go without, you get a free drink or at least karma points because the hotel then donates 50 cents to some charity. But here there is only a sign saying that there is no cleaning as standard (but you can get one if you wish). With all understanding for the lack of staff - cleaning is actually part of the room price, and simply leaving it under the table is a hidden price increase.Breakfast: Good selection, including non-standard products (e.g. vegan, oat milk). Small things could be improved, for example the tetra pack scrambled eggs (which is no criticism, they all have that) with a few small pieces of tomatoes, herbs or similar, so that it at least looks fresh. The fish is decorated visually beautifully, but there is no horseradish. The fresh egg dish is fried eggs - but in a 4* hotel you should also be able to have an omelet and theoretically even Eggs Benedict or something similar. But apart from these little things, very good breakfast and friendly staff.Dinner: There is a half-board buffet, which looked very tasty and if you didn't book it, you should pay 35 euros - a fair price for the amount offered / if you want several courses. We ordered a la carte, everything was very tasty, the schnitzel was not a convenience deep fryer product, portion/value for money was good. The restaurant team here is again very friendly.During the day: There is a self-service fridge (but still restaurant drink prices). It wasn't possible to get coffee in the afternoon, but the reception team spontaneously offered to get a kettle and a tea bag somewhere (it wasn't that important to us). Still weak.The sauna area/fitness room is large, winding (so it doesn't seem so big) and quite beautiful. Unfortunately nothing like water, tea, fruit or similar - if you want to drink something, you have to bring a bottle with you and fill it up at the tap if necessary :(Apart from the little things, it's a very nice hotel, we had a relaxing stay!
